Jul 01, 2018 15:37 | #6996 I wouldn't classify this as my "Best Flower Shots", but certainly was fun to do. Shot this yesterday on Kodak Ektar 4x5 film using a Speed Graphic with a Schneider 210mm lens. I believe it was set to f/16 and about 1/50th of a second. The crop is from the full version below it. It is only the 3rd sheet of 4x5 film I've shot and the first of any color film of that size. Unless POTN has changed to allow film cameras, I won't be entering any exif data for this image. Jul 01, 2018 18:41 | #6998 Lame-Duck wrote in post #18654674 Nice shot, and very interesting on how this image was made with a Speed Graphic and 4x5 Kodak Ektar film. Thanks. I've been itching to shoot it, but I was struggling with the idea of tray processing so I waited until I had the SP-445 tank from Steerman Press which will process up to 4 sheets at a time in 16 oz of chemicals. This was one of the first 2 sheets that I ran through that tank and like how it turned out. Flickr
